The summit aimed to find ways to incorporate technology with the world's oldest living culture.
First Nations digital makers from across Australia attended the Indigenous Digital Excellence Summit in Sydney last week to launch Australia's first IDX Strategy.
Hosted by the National Centre of Indigenous Excellence, the theme of the summit explored Inspire, Build and Connect.
CEO Kirstie Parker said the group looked at old problems capturing cultural history and ways to steer content into new innovative platforms.
She says a really important part of the summit was hearing from members of the Digital Maori Forum and looking at ways to build stronger communities and pathways to employment.
